The Farm Credit Associations of North Carolina support FFA and 4-H through sporting clays events
Story Date: 9/30/2021

 

Source: PRESS RELEASE

AgCarolina Farm Credit, Cape Fear Farm Credit, and Carolina Farm Credit are proud to be hosting the fifth annual Pull for Youth Sporting Clays events benefitting NC 4-H and FFA.

Since the inception of the Pull for Youth Sporting Clays Events, the Farm Credit Associations of NC have raised $415,000 for North Carolina 4-H and FFA. The events are made possible by the support of hundreds of sponsors, shooters, and volunteers.

AgCarolina Farm Credit is a farmer owned financial cooperative with headquarters in Raleigh. They are the leading provider of credit to farmers in central and eastern North Carolina. AgCarolina Farm Credit has over $1.5 billion in loans and commitments outstanding to nearly 3,000 North Carolina farmers. Loans are made to finance land, homes, farm buildings, operating expenses, livestock and equipment, as well as other purposes. Credit life insurance, appraisal services, and leasing are also available through AgCarolina Farm Credit.
